By: Frank Hyden, MMATorch contributor

Roy Nelson knocked out Matt Mitrione at The Ultimate Fighter 16 Finale Saturday. Roy's got this crazy supermullet going along with a mountain man beard, and there's a lot of gray in it. Roy also has a huge gut. Dana White doesn't like this, as Roy looks like he belongs on the People of Walmart website. However, I personally like the look, as I like unique things, and Roy is definitely unique. I also like the fact that Roy is proof that you don't have to be chiseled from granite in order to be effective.

A fighter like Roy could only exist in the heavyweight division because of the 40 pound allowance in the division, as well as the lack of a division higher than heavyweight in the UFC. Another reason I like Roy is his pushing of VADA testing. He wants all his opponents to submit to the testing, but has been unable to get anyone to do it so far. So far, Shane Carwin and Matt Mitrione have refused to take part. To be blunt, this makes both guys seem very fishy, especially when their reasoning is so weak. It's very possible that both guys are clean, but they send the wrong message when they refuse to submit to better drug testing. It makes them seem like they have something to hide.

Dana White said a while back that other fighters were offered the UFC 157 spot against Ronda Rousey before Liz Carmouche accepted it. Miesha Tate and Sara McMann were the two named as having declined a fight with Rousey. Both women have since denied that they were offered the fight, but Dana has since said that he knows for a fact that McMann was offered the fight.

I'm more inclined to believe McMann than Dana and Rousey. For one, this is a historic moment in women's MMA. I'm sure they would have loved to have been a part of it. For two, Dana's the same guy who thinks that Chael Sonnen is a top five draw for the UFC so he obviously has a tenuous grip on reality. And three, Rousey is well-known for talking trash about opponents. This wouldn't be the first time she's probably bent the truth to belittle another fighter.

Rousey is also fond of telling a story about how she once beat up some dudes in a movie theater. That story may very well be true, but I've heard so many street fight stories from fighters that I tend to dismiss them outright unless there's irrefutable proof that they happened. These fish tales have a way of being blown out of proportion so that the 12 inch fish gradually turns into a 26 incher. I don't know if that happened here, but it's possible. Even if that story did go down the way she says it did, she could still be BSing about Tate and McMann turning her down.

Dana White addressed some criticism he'd heard about Ronda Rousey headlining UFC 157 against Liz Carmouche. Rousey is defending her UFC Women's Bantamweight title. Anyone who's upset with Rousey headlining needs to realize that title fights are always the headliner. I know that Dan Henderson vs. Lyoto Machida is also on this card, but there's no way that fight should be above Rousey vs. Carmouche.

I personally think that Rousey should make her UFC debut on a FOX card. There's a ton of UFC fans who don't know anything about Rousey and how good she is. I just think it'd be much better to introduce her to a large audience before asking that audience to fork over big money to see her fight for the first time.
